Exhaust System Pass SMOG
I'm want to get an exhaust system for my E92 2013 M3.
I heard that other than the OEM M Performance exhaust, all other exhaust system will not pass SMOG especially in California. Also, Since I have an extended warranty on my Car using Ally, will installing an exhaust system (even at BMW Dealership) void the warranty? Thank you for the help. |

Any exhaust that does not touch the primary cats will pass smog in California. They no longer do a visual so all you need is to pass emissions readiness.
Can't comment on warranty as every single extended warranty company is different and will deny claims differently than one another. I will say when I had extended warranty from bmw a couple years back, I came in with fully catless exhaust and tune and they still worked on my car. |
